'Unprecedented' $1.4b spent on poor relief facilities in 5 years - Longmore
Monday, July 05, 2021
KINGSTON, Jamaica – Government Senator, Dr Saphire Longmore, has stated that the $1.4 billion spent by the Government over the past five years to construct and renovate poor relief facilities across the island, “has vastly exceeded anything done over the preceding 130 years of poor relief in Jamaica”.
Longmore made the statement on Friday as she made her contribution to the 2021/2022 State of the Nation Debate in the Senate.
